Atsushi Ohashi is a scholar working on Molecular Biology, Pulmonary and Respiratory Medicine and Pediatrics, Perinatology and Child Health. According to data from OpenAlex, Atsushi Ohashi has authored 42 papers receiving a total of 472 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Molecular Biology, 9 papers in Pulmonary and Respiratory Medicine and 8 papers in Pediatrics, Perinatology and Child Health. Recurrent topics in Atsushi Ohashi's work include Neutrophil, Myeloperoxidase and Oxidative Mechanisms (3 papers), Dialysis and Renal Disease Management (3 papers) and Liver Disease and Transplantation (3 papers). Atsushi Ohashi is often cited by papers focused on Neutrophil, Myeloperoxidase and Oxidative Mechanisms (3 papers), Dialysis and Renal Disease Management (3 papers) and Liver Disease and Transplantation (3 papers). Atsushi Ohashi collaborates with scholars based in Japan, Germany and United Kingdom. Atsushi Ohashi's co-authors include Kazunari Kaneko, Shoji Tsuji, Takahisa Kimata, Satoshi Sugiyama, Nobuhiko Katunuma, Kazutaka Murakami, Ken Yoshimura, Midori Hasegawa, Hubert Kolb and Marina A. Freudenberg and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and FEBS Letters.
